Web Page Embedding

Want to show off your BASIC creation on your own web site? Now you can with just a tiny bit of HTML. There are two parts:

  1. Insert <script src="https://inexorabletash.github.io/jsbasic/script.js"></script> on your page to enable it
  2. Add <script type="text/applesoft-basic"> then your BASIC program then </script>

Like this:

<!DOCTYPE html>
<title>My BASIC example</title>
<h1>Look what I did!</h1>

<script src="https://inexorabletash.github.io/jsbasic/script.js"></script>
<script type="text/applesoft-basic">

10 REM Your BASIC program goes here
20 PRINT "HELLO WORLD"
30 GOTO 20

</script>

Wherever you have the BASIC program, a simulated screen will appear and the program will run.

Notes:

  • If the program stops, the user will need to re-load the page to re-run it, so this works best with interactive programs or programs that run as loops.
  • You can have more than one <script type="text/applesoft-basic"> instance on the page, although the last one will get focus.
  • Text and graphics (lo-res, hi-res) are supported.
  • Input is supported, just like the main page:
    • Keyboard: click to give a particular program focus
    • Paddles: mouse X/Y over the screen translates into PDL(0) and PDL(1) data
    • Buttons: Left and Right Alt (or Home and End) generate Button 0 (Open Apple) / Button 1 (Closed Apple)
  • A subset of DOS 3.3/ProDOS is supported, although loading files will be relative to the hosting page in the vfs folder. If the page is hosted as http://example.com/demo.html and the program attempts to open SAMPLE then http://example.com/vfs/SAMPLE.txt will be fetched.

Caveats

  • This will synchronously pull down several other JS and CSS files, which are not minified, so your page may load slowly.
  • The JavaScript objects are not very well encapsulated, so make sure to test if you've got other script on the page. I'll attempt to clean this up.
